There are only two lifts serving this whole Punggol block, yet broken-down lift needs one week to be repaired, causing some inconvenience to residents.
A STOMPer sent in this MMS to STOMP today (26 Sept):
“This is a lift at Punggol Field 175C. Saw the following notice outside one of the lifts informing people that the lift is going to take one week to repair.
“There’s only two lifts serving the whole block. It has been causing a lot of delay due to the long waiting time during peak hours when a lot of residents are using it.
“There is nothing stated on the notice if the technician is waiting for parts. “
